Rick Ross just capped his big week with the release of his new album, Black Dollar, which is available to stream and download via Datpiff for free. The project includes appearances from The-Dream, Gucci Mane, Meek Mill, Wale, Future, August Alsina, and more, and is the first full-length project that Rozay has released since he dropped two albums in 2014.
